The Fish Counter Nears Opening, Now Looking To Hire Staff

Mike McDermid and Rob Clark are opening The Fish Counter at 3825 Main Street this winter
Mike McDermid and Rob Clark are aiming to open The Fish Counter at 3825 Main Street this December
